GeoAI for Farms & SLUMs—Robotics and Remote Sensing for Pakistan’s Sustainable Well-Being
9th October 2025 (Thursday) Venue: Seminar Hall, PG Block, SEECS
Resilient Futures: GeoAI for Farms & SLUMs—Robotics and Remote Sensing for Pakistan’s Sustainable Well-Being bring together researchers, practitioners, and innovators to explore how emerging technologies can tackle the country’s most pressing challenges. This workshop showcases cutting-edge applications of artificial intelligence, robotics, and remote sensing to transform agriculture by enhancing crop yields, optimizing resource use, and building climate resilience. It also highlights the role of geo-intelligence and predictive modeling in fostering inclusive, sustainable urban development—particularly in detecting and managing informal settlements. By bridging rural and urban priorities, the event offers a dynamic platform for cross-disciplinary dialogue, knowledge-sharing, and collaboration, empowering participants to leverage data-driven technologies for securing food systems, managing scarce water resources, and supporting healthier, more equitable cities—ultimately contributing to a more resilient future for Pakistan.
